About

Tomomi Kubota is a scholar working on Molecular Biology, Organic Chemistry and Materials Chemistry. According to data from OpenAlex, Tomomi Kubota has authored 46 papers receiving a total of 1.6k indexed citations (citations by other indexed papers that have themselves been cited), including 38 papers in Molecular Biology, 15 papers in Organic Chemistry and 13 papers in Materials Chemistry. Recurrent topics in Tomomi Kubota’s work include Glycosylation and Glycoproteins Research (19 papers), Carbohydrate Chemistry and Synthesis (14 papers) and Enzyme Structure and Function (13 papers). Tomomi Kubota is often cited by papers focused on Glycosylation and Glycoproteins Research (19 papers), Carbohydrate Chemistry and Synthesis (14 papers) and Enzyme Structure and Function (13 papers). Tomomi Kubota collaborates with scholars based in Japan, United States and China. Tomomi Kubota's co-authors include Hisashi Narimatsu, Akira Togayachi, Takashi Kudo, Hiroko Iwasaki, Yan Zhang, Hiroshi Matsubara, Masanori Gotoh, Keiichi Fukuyama, Toru Hiruma and Sanae Furukawa and has published in prestigious journals such as Proceedings of the National Academy of Sciences, Journal of the American Chemical Society and Nucleic Acids Research.
